A 2021 scientific
study
published in Frontiers has revealed the kitefin shark, also known by its Latin name Dalatias licha, as the largest known vertebrate capable of natural bioluminescence, the ability to produce light within its own body. Specimens of this deep-sea denizen were collected during a January 2020 expedition off New Zealand's Chatham Rise, a region reaching depths of 200 to 1,000 meters, and their glowing properties were analyzed under controlled conditions.

At nearly 1.8 meters (5 ft 11 in) long, the kitefin shark's blue-green glow emanates from its belly and fins, making it beautiful. This glow comes from specialized light-producing cells called photophores, which contain photocytes, tiny cells that emit light between 455 and 486 nanometers. Importantly, researchers ruled out any involvement of bioluminescent bacteria or known chemical reactions, suggesting a unique, internally stimulated mechanism.
Why does the shark glow?
The kitefin shark's glow serves a couple of clever purposes. Firstly, the light on its belly helps it blend in with the faint light from above, making it harder for predators to spot it from below, which is a popular trick known as counterillumination. Another theory is that the glow helps this slow-moving shark find food. The light might help it see the seafloor better while hunting or sneak up on prey without being noticed.
The study named other species
The study also documented two smaller glowing species, the blackbelly lanternshark and the southern lanternshark, which tells how widespread bioluminescence may be among sharks.
Not all glowing creatures are Bioluminescent
Even though the kitefin shark is the biggest known bioluminescent vertebrate, it's not the biggest glowing animal in the ocean. That title goes to the whale shark, which can grow up to 61 feet long. But here's the difference: whale sharks don't glow through bioluminescence; instead, they use biofluorescence. That means they absorb light, usually ultraviolet light, and then re-emit it at a visible wavelength, kind of like a natural glow-in-the-dark effect.
This difference is important because it shows that not all glowing sea creatures light up in the same way.

Rare Narrow-Banded Rain Snake Found In Mizoram Highlights India's Hidden Biodiversity

In a significant boost to India's wildlife conservation and biodiversity research, scientists have discovered a new species of non-venomous snake in the forests of Mizoram. Named the narrow-banded rain snake (Smithophis leptofasciatus), the species belongs to the Smithophis genus and was previously misidentified as Smithophis bicolor. The discovery was made by researchers from Mizoram University in collaboration with conservation group Help Earth. DNA analysis and physical traits confirmed it to be a genetically distinct species. The name leptofasciatus from Greek and Latin roots refers to the snake's slim cream-yellow bands over a glossy black body. Locally, it's known as "Ruahrul". The snake was found in the cool, rainy hill forests of eastern Mizoram, near slow-moving mountain streams at elevations of 900–1,200 meters. The species is nocturnal and prefers monsoon conditions, making it elusive and difficult to study. During their research, scientists observed a gravid female in captivity laying six eggs, providing rare insight into the reproductive cycle of the species. Despite its appearance, the snake is completely harmless to humans. This marks the third known species of Smithophis discovered in Mizoram, following Smithophis atemporalis and Smithophis mizoramensis. The finding reinforces the state's reputation as a biodiversity hotspot, especially for under-documented species like snakes. Researchers warn that while the discovery is exciting, the fragile forest ecosystems where the snake was found are under constant threat from deforestation and development. They urge the government and public to take conservation efforts more seriously.

AI Is Helping Historians With Their Latin

People across the Roman empire wrote poetry, kept business accounts and described their conquests and ambitions in inscriptions on pots, plaques and walls. The surviving text gives historians a rare glimpse of life in those times—but most of the objects are broken or worn. 'It's like trying to solve a gigantic jigsaw puzzle, only there is tens of thousands more pieces to that puzzle, and about 90% of them are missing,' said Thea Sommerschield, a historian at the University of Nottingham. Now, artificial intelligence is filling in the blanks. An AI tool designed by Sommerschield and other European scientists can predict the missing text of partially degraded Latin inscriptions made hundreds of years ago and help historians estimate their date and place of origin. The tool, called Aeneas, was trained against a database of more than 176,000 known Latin inscriptions created over 1,500 years in an area stretching from modern-day Portugal to Afghanistan, said Yannis Assael, a staff research scientist at Google DeepMind who was part of the project team. People used the Latin language differently depending on where and when they lived. This adds to the challenge of pinpointing the meaning and provenance of found inscriptions, but it also presents clues that historians can use. The Temple of Rome and Augustus in Ankara, Turkey, where the text of the Res Gestae Divi Augusti is inscribed. Aeneas compares a given sequence of letters against those in its database, bringing up those that are most similar, essentially automating at a massive scale what historians would do manually to analyze a newly found artifact. Nearly two dozen historians who tested the tool found it helpful 90% of the time, the team that developed it reported in the journal Nature in July. Because Aeneas works best where there are many known inscriptions from a given place and time, it may be of less help if something truly unique turned up, said Anne Rogerson, a Latin scholar at the University of Sydney who wasn't involved with the work. 'But most inscriptions are quite formulaic, so this isn't going to be an issue a lot of the time,' she said. Among the tests, the team deployed the tool on the text of a famous Roman inscription on the walls of a temple in modern-day Ankara, Turkey. Called the Res Gestae Divi Augusti, it describes the reign of the Roman emperor Augustus. In its analysis Aeneas offered two likely time spans for when the inscription was made, mirroring an existing debate among historians who are split over whether the text was created during Augustus's lifetime, or after his death.
